Ginnie Watts

A graveside service celebrating the life of Ginnie Watts will be held on Friday April 2, 2021 at 10 am at Hope Haven Garden of Memory Mausoleum.

Ginnie was born on October 18, 1949 in Baton Rouge and passed from this life on March 24, 2021 at University Medical Center Lubbock, Texas. She was an avid fan of LSU Tigers and New Orleans Saints.

She is preceded in death by her father Abe Watts and a brother Pudgy Watts Jr.

Survivors include her daughter Monique Michelle Morris (Daniel), grandchildren Devin, Kalen, Logan, and Brett, mother Jewell Mae Babin Watts, siblings Chris (Barbara), Suzy (Butch), and Tim (Berta), sister-in-law Lorraine; also survived by a host of nieces and nephews.
